LAUSD is the second largest school district in the nation with an enrollment of nearly 575,000 students. We serve an area totaling 710 square miles, with over 1,190 schools and educational centers, and we employ over 74,000 individuals, making us one of the largest employers in our city.

The Los Angeles Unified School District’s Facilities Services Division is responsible for the execution of the District’s school construction bond programs, the maintenance and operations of schools, the utilization of existing assets, and master planning for future capital projects. The Facilities Services Coordinator may be assigned to one of the following Facilities Service Department Branches: Maintenance and Operations or Asset Management. JOB DUTIES/RESPONSIBILITIES

A Facilities Services Coordinator assists in planning, coordinating, processing, and expediting projects relative to the construction, modernization, and repair of schools, administrative buildings, and other facilities. Typical duties may include:
• Performing liaison duties among District schools and offices, involved in Facilities construction, repair, and modernization projects and/or the acquisition, installation, or repair and service of equipment.
• Conducting field checks on construction, modernization, and repair projects to determine compliance with job specifications, plans, established District standards, and federal policies.
• Tracking project schedules and providing progress updates to site administrators and senior management to ensure coordination in timelines and construction schedules.
• Assisting construction managers in establishing project priority lists that include annual and long range programs for various construction projects, including the repair and modernization of existing schools and equipment.
• Coordinating inspection and testing services and organizing meetings between site administrators and school personnel.

MINIMUM REQUIREMENTS

Education: Completion of 60 semester units or 90 quarter units from a recognized college or university preferably including courses in mechanical, civil, or electrical engineering; interior design; architecture; business management; or, construction management. Additional qualifying experience may be substituted for the required education on a year-for-year basis, provided that graduation from high school or evidence of equivalent educational proficiency is met.

 

Experience: Three years of experience coordinating, analyzing, planning, or reporting on construction or repair and modernization projects or programs. A bachelor’s degree preferably in architecture, engineering, construction, business administration, or interior design may be substituted for up to two years of the required experience.

 

Special: A valid driver’s license to legally operate a motor vehicle in the state of California and use of an automobile.

Selection and promotion are based on a competitive employment assessment process. Candidates who pass all parts of the assessment process are placed on a hiring (eligibility) list based on their assessment score. Hiring departments may make job offers to candidates on the top three ranks of the hiring list. Eligibility typically lasts for 12 months. The hiring list resulting from this assessment process may be used to fill open positions in related job classifications.
